Sequence Tab

The Sequence tab is the second of the three Monitoring tabs. It provides a "sequence-based" view of Learner Progression through a Live Session - the Sequence display is identical to the sequence layout in the Authoring environment.

Learner Icons

Learners are represented by small white icons on the individual activity Icons. Learner positions can be updated by clicking the "Refresh" button in the top Right-hand corner of the screen. The icons are displayed at the current Learner position regardless of whether or not the Learner is Online or Offline.

You can Force Move a Learner to a specific activity in the sequence by Clicking-and-Dragging their icon to a specific activity. You can also move a Learner to the end of the sequence by Dragging them to the small grey door in the bottom-left of the Sequence tab.

Live Edit

The Sequence tab also contains the Link for +"Live-Edit."* This is a feature introduced since version 2.0.3 which allows Monitors to make changes to a sequence while it is running. Clicking the Live Edit button will first place a stop point in front of the learner who has progressed furthest in the sequence, and then open a new environment similar to the Authoring Environment. The Monitor can then make changes to the sequence, changing content, and adding or removing particular activities.

Monitor Contributions

To access the activity, the Monitor double-clicks on the paticular activity icon. Specific monitoring features for each activity are listed on their respective pages.

Export Portfolio

Finally, the sequence tab provides the Export Portfolio tool. This tool exports the entire sequence as completed by the Learners (complete with Learner input) into a .ZIP file containing the sequence as a bundle of HTML files with a directory file for accessing the various activity answers).

Note that this is not the same as the Individual Learner portfolio's, which only contain a particular Learners contributions to a sequence. The Sequence portfolio contains ALL contributions from ALL learners to a sequence.
